Daedalus was a man. He was an inventor from Crete. He invented the Labrynth in which Theseus fought the Minotaur. Minos, the king of Crete, got mad at him for helping Theseus. Daedalus fled, and finally found a place in the court of King Cocalus. King Minos finally found him after Daedalus solved a riddle for which Minos offered a huge prize to anyone who solved it. King Cocalus' daughters killed Minos before he could kill Daedalus

King Minos, father of the half-man half-bull Minotaur. The Minotaur was contained in a complex labyrinth constructed by Minos and was given a sacrifice of Athenian youths every couple of years until he was slain by Theseus, heir to the throne of Athens.
